Obituary for Hattie Ray Lambert (Griffiths)

Hattie Ray  Lambert (Griffiths)
Hattie Ray Lambert died Thursday, January 3, 2019 in Lubbock, Texas at the age of 95 years, 11 months and 2 days. She was born February 1, 1923 in Muleshoe to Ray and Hattie (Freeman) Griffiths. She was married to Forrest W. Jones. After his death in 1972, Hattie married Joe Bill Alsup, and then Woody Lambert.

Hattie graduated from Muleshoe High School as the Salutorian of her class. She went on to Baylor University on an academic scholarship. She worked for her husband, Forrest at the Jones Farm Store. She loved playing cards with her friends and was an avid reader. Hattie is preceded in death by her husband, Forrest Jones; her husband, Joe Bill Alsup; her husband, Woody Lambert; her parents; her sister, Eunice Evans; and her two brothers, Herbert L. Griffiths and Cliffton C. Griffiths.

Hattie is survived by her son, Forrest (Frosty) Jones and his wife, Shady of Lubbock, Texas; her daughter, Barbara Parten of Lubbock, Texas and her daughter, Judy Kay Lambert of Lubbock, Texas; her sister-in-law, Jane Griffiths of Lubbock, Texas; her granddaughter, Marilyn Ruth Brinkley and her husband, Bryan; and her two great-grandchildren, Braelyn Ray Brinkley and Breckan Rafe Brinkley.

The family wishes to express their appreciation to the staff members of Grand Court, Crown Point, and MacKenzie Place, especially Dr. Al-Tamimi. Donations may be made to the Onieta Wagnon Senior Citizens Center, PO Box 292, Muleshoe, Texas, 79347.
